构建强大可靠的数据库:关注点与注意事项

  数据库设计是建立一个可靠、高效的数据管理系统的关键步骤。无论是用于企业的业务数据,还是用于网站或应用程序的用户信息,一个合理设计的数据库可以提供更好的性能和数据一致性。然而,数据库设计过程中存在许多关注点和注意事项需要考虑。本文将介绍一些关键的数据库设计注意事项,帮助读者构建强大可靠的数据库系统。

  数据库需求分析:

  在开始数据库设计之前,充分了解业务需求是必要的。与业务部门和利益相关者进行有效的沟通,确保明确理解数据库的用途和功能,并明确数据项、数据类型、数据实体之间的关系。

  正规化(Normalization):

  正规化是数据库设计中的重要步骤,用于消除数据冗余和提高数据的一致性。了解各种正规化形式(如第一范式、第二范式、第三范式等)并应用于设计过程中,可以避免数据的重复存储和更新异常。

  数据完整性与约束:

  在数据库设计中,必须考虑数据完整性和约束以保证数据的准确性和一致性。定义必要的主键、外键和唯一约束,限制数据输入的范围和规则,以及使用触发器或存储过程来处理复杂的业务逻辑。

  性能优化:

  数据库的性能是关键因素之一,特别是在处理大量数据或高并发情况下。采用适当的索引、分区和查询优化技术,合理设计表结构和关系,以提高查询效率和系统响应速度。

  安全性与权限管理:

  数据库中存储的数据是机密和敏感信息,因此确保数据库的安全性至关重要。使用适当的身份验证和授权机制,限制用户对数据的访问权限,使用加密技术保护数据的传输和存储,定期备份和恢复数据以防止数据丢失。

  扩展性与可维护性:

  在数据库设计过程中,应考虑系统的扩展性和可维护性。预留足够的空间和容量,可迁移性和可拓展性,以适应未来的业务增长和变化。另外,注重文档记录和清晰的命名规范,使数据库易于理解和维护。

  数据库备份与恢复:

  定期备份数据库是防止数据丢失的重要措施。制定备份策略,并确保备份的完整性和可靠性。同时,进行持续性的数据恢复测试,以验证备份和恢复机制的有效性。

  结尾:

  通过注意上述关键点,您可以构建一个高效、可靠和安全的数据库。合理的数据库设计可以提高系统性能、数据可靠性和安全性,并为业务的发展提供支持。请务必在数据库设计过程中审慎考虑这些要素,以确保数据库系统能够满足您的需求,并为您的业务提供稳定可靠的数据基础

途傲科技为中小企业提供网站制作、网站建设、微信H5、微信小程序,多商户平台,多级分销系统,APP开发,手机网站,HTML5多端自适应网站,营销型企业站建设,及对技术人才的培养等都积累与沉淀了丰富的心得和实战经验。

如果您有想法,可以将需求提交给我们【免费提交需求,获取解决方案】

免责声明:文章部分内容收集于互联网,不代表本站的观点和立场,如有侵权请联系删除。

在线客服
途傲科技
快速发布需求,坐等商家报价
2024-07-19 18:06:08
您好!欢迎来到途傲科技。我们为企业提供数字化转型方案,可提供软件定制开发、APP开发(Android/iOS/HarmonyOS)、微信相关开发、ERP/OA/CRM开发、数字孪生BIM/GIS开发等。为了节省您的时间,您可以留下姓名,手机号(或微信号),产品经理稍后联系您,免费帮您出方案和预算! 全国咨询专线:18678836968(同微信号)。
🔥线🔥
您的留言我们已经收到,现在添加运营微信,我们将会尽快跟您联系!
[运营电话]
18678836968
取消

选择聊天工具: